Pop A Word is an exhilarating and intellectually stimulating word game that combines the thrill of a fast-paced arcade challenge with the educational benefits of vocabulary building. In this vibrant and colorful game, players are presented with a grid of floating letters. The objective is simple yet profoundly engaging: quickly identify and type out words that can be formed from the available letters before the timer expires. Each correctly spelled word causes the corresponding letters to pop satisfyingly from the screen, earning you points and precious extra time. The game progressively increases in difficulty, introducing longer words, tighter time constraints, and more complex letter combinations. It is a perfect blend of fun and learning, designed to sharpen your mind, improve your typing agility, and expand your lexicon. Whether you are a student looking to enhance your language skills or an adult seeking a stimulating brain workout, Pop A Word offers endless entertainment and cognitive benefits.
Observe the grid of letters presented on your screen at the start of each round.
Type a valid English word using the letters available in the grid. The word must be at least three letters long.

Start by scanning for common prefixes and suffixes like "un-", "re-", "-ing", or "-ed" to quickly build longer, higher-scoring words.
Do not forget that you can use the same letter tile multiple times if it appears more than once in the grid.
Prioritize finding longer words. They award significantly more points and add crucial extra seconds to your timer.
If you are stuck, try to reset your perspective. Look for smaller, three-letter words first to get the letters popping and often reveal new combinations.
Practice typing common letter combinations without looking at the keyboard to shave precious milliseconds off your word entry time.
In Pop A Word, maintaining a steady pace is often better than frantic, error-prone typing. Accuracy keeps your combo multiplier active.
